Have you ever learned on how to ride on a bicycle?
Every learning process starts from having the AWARENESS. From the awareness, you had LET GO of a certain degree of RESISTANCE to move forward. This is when you first found out the joy or usefulness of riding a bicycle. It is just like the realization that you have, you have ‘to do something’ to move forward in life.
From the awareness that you have, you would start asking people or self the ‘HOW TO’. The ‘HOW TO’ answers will give you options of different ways to ride a bicycle. When you are SEEKING for answers, you would encounter many teachers along the way being physical or non physical. It can be from people, books, events, religion… that you have come across.
BE BRAVE TO MOVE FORWARD BY TAKING THE ACTION ON STEPPING the pedals and the wheels will follow your momentum to roll forward.
SURRENDER to the flow of riding a bicycle. It is easier to let go of the control and have the FLEXIBILITY to turn the steering instead of holding it too tight.
Have the PATIENT in the PROCESS OF LEARNING. With the patient that you have on keep practicing it, you can eventually achieve no matter what on riding a bicycle. The more patient that you have the easier you are in the flow of learning.
TRUST YOURSELF that you have it. Be 100% congruently that you can have the skill. With this belief, you can reach the balance with the two thin wheels.
Each fall that you have experienced, allow you to remember what not to do and what to learn from the point that you have fallen. Be patient and consciously reminding yourself until you have INTEGRATED the lessons.
NEVER GIVE UP TO CONTINUE THE JOURNEY OF LEARNING IN LIFE and eventually you will be able to ride a bicycle at ease.
Focus on the NOW. Past failure have made you wiser but not to deter your success in the future.
Keep the CURIOSITY going to find the balance between the two wheels by having the patient to try out in different sitting position on a bicycle.
Once you have gone through the conscious learning. You will come to the point that you are riding on a bicycle unconsciously. You start to enjoy the scenery, chatting with friends around and even laughing while riding a bicycle.
